Akola. Corona vaccination in five districts of Amravati division has crossed 1 crore 13 lakh mark by the end of the year. Amravati, Buldhana and Yavatmal districts are leading in vaccination and Akola is fourth and Washim is fifth. Till the evening of January 6, 1 crore 13 lakh 40 thousand 806 citizens of all the five districts have got the benefit of the vaccine.

Corona vaccination is in full swing for the last ten months in all the five districts of Amravati division. So far 1 crore 13 lakh 40 thousand 806 citizens have been benefited from the vaccination. Since the start of vaccination, Amravati division has received 1 crore 14 lakh 48 thousand 270 doses of Covishield and Covaccine. Out of which Amravati district alone has got 28 lakh 25 thousand 220 doses.
After this, Buldhana district has received 27 lakh 91 thousand 940 doses and Yavatmal district has received 27 lakh 45 thousand 260 doses. Akola district got 17 lakh 95 thousand 180 doses while Washim district got the least 14 lakh 53 thousand 670 doses. It has higher dosages of Covishield than Covaccine. This information has been given by Rajendra Ingale, Senior Drug Manufacturing Officer, Office of the Deputy Director of Health.

better response from youth
Vaccination for 15 to 17 year olds as well as 18 to 44 year olds is getting tremendous response. So far, about 56,448 youth in the age group of 15 to 17 years and 59 thousand youth in the age group of 18 to 44 years have been vaccinated. Similarly, more than 50 lakh people in the age group of 45 to 59 years have been benefitted by the vaccination.
